Operational Definitions
Specific descriptions of concepts and variables in terms of the methods used to measure or manipulate them in research.
A Priori Causal Theories
Theoretical assumptions made ahead of empirical research, based on logical deduction rather than observation or experience.
Cultural Knowledge
Understanding gained about the customs, beliefs, behaviors, and norms of a group or society, facilitating effective social interaction and integration.
Inferences
The process of reaching conclusions based on evidence and reasoning rather than direct observations.
